Trade Committee backs €35bn MFA loan for Ukraine

The European Parliament Trade Committee endorsed the Commission proposal for an exceptional Macro-Financial Assistance loan of up to €35 billion for Ukraine, voting 31 in favour, 4 against and no abstentions, with repayment linked to revenues from immobilised Russian Central Bank assets via a new loan cooperation mechanism.

MEPs: Ukraine must be able to strike legitimate military targets in Russia

MEPs adopted the text on Thursday 19 September with 425 votes in favour, 131 against and 63 abstentions, saying current restrictions prevent Ukraine from fully exercising its right to self-defence and leave it exposed to attacks on its population and infrastructure.

EU finds Chinese BEV value chain benefit from unfair subsidies

The European Commission has provisionally concluded that the battery electric vehicle value chain in China benefits from unfair subsidisation and has pre-disclosed provisional countervailing duty rates.
